2.1 Popular Manual Transmissions

The W58‚ R154‚ and V160/V161 are the most popular manual transmissions for the 2JZ engine. The W58‚ found in NA Supras and IS300s‚ offers a smooth shifting experience and bolts directly to the engine‚ making it a hassle-free choice. The R154‚ sourced from the Toyota Soarer JZZ30‚ is ideal for high-performance builds due to its robust construction and shorter gear ratios‚ though it may require shifter relocation in some chassis. The V160/V161‚ a 6-speed unit from the MKIV Supra‚ is highly regarded for its precise shifting and is a favorite among enthusiasts seeking both power and reliability. These transmissions have proven to be reliable and popular choices among 2JZ enthusiasts.

2.2 Pros and Cons of Each Transmission

The W58 is praised for its ease of installation‚ bolt-on compatibility‚ and smooth shifting‚ making it ideal for street use. However‚ it lacks the strength for high-horsepower builds and has longer gear ratios. The R154 offers robust construction and better gearing for racing but is heavier‚ more expensive‚ and often requires shifter relocation. The V160/V161 provides excellent shifting precision and is highly reliable‚ though it is costly and less accessible. The CD009‚ while affordable and strong‚ has unconventional gear ratios‚ limiting its versatility. Each transmission balances trade-offs between power handling‚ cost‚ and practicality‚ catering to different enthusiast needs.

4.1 Gear Ratios and Their Impact

Gear ratios play a crucial role in maximizing the 2JZ engine’s performance. Shorter first and second gears enable quicker acceleration‚ especially in turbocharged setups‚ while taller higher gears improve top-end speed. The V160/V161 transmission‚ with its 4.17 first gear‚ is ideal for harnessing the 2JZ’s RPM capabilities. Pairing the right rear differential ratio ensures optimal power delivery‚ whether on the street or track. Custom gear sets allow precise matching to the engine’s power band‚ enhancing both drivability and performance. Proper ratio selection is key to balancing acceleration and cruising efficiency in any application.

5.1 Budget Considerations

Budget considerations for a 2JZ manual gearbox swap are crucial due to varying costs. The W58 and R154 transmissions are popular‚ with prices ranging from $1‚000 to $3‚000. Additionally‚ custom fabrication for components like the bellhousing‚ clutch system‚ and driveshaft can add $1‚500 to $3‚000. Tuning and labor costs further increase the total expense‚ potentially reaching $6‚000 to $10‚000 or more. Enthusiasts on a tighter budget may opt for used transmissions and DIY installation‚ while high-performance builds require more investment in aftermarket parts and professional expertise.
